The member of parliament for Nhyiaeso Stephen Amoah has been spotted peeping at a voter’s ballot.

ADVERTISEMENT

In a viral video shared by 3News GH, the member of parliament while casting his vote decided to peep at a woman who was next to him casting her votes.

Other voters could be heard in the video asking Stephen Amoah why he is peeping at the woman’s vote.

Stephen Amoah was later shown laughing about the incident and waved at the other voters.

The 2024 general elections are underway across the country as Ghanaians vote to decide their next president and parliamentarian for the next four years.

In total 18 million registered voters are set to decide the nation’s next president and the structure of the 275-member Parliament.

In total, 12 candidates are vying for the presidency, with the front runners being the NPP’s Dr. Mahamudu Bawumia, NDC’s John Mahama, Nana Kwame Bediako, and Alan Kyeremanten.
